Tex. Government Code § 547.0157: SUICIDE PREVENTION SUBCOMMITTEE; SUICIDE DATA REPORTS.

(a) The council shall create a suicide prevention subcommittee to focus on statewide suicide prevention efforts using information collected by the council from available sources of suicide data reports. The suicide prevention subcommittee shall establish guidelines for the frequent use of those reports in carrying out the council's purpose under this subchapter.
(b) The suicide prevention subcommittee shall establish a method for identifying how suicide data reports are used to make policy.
(c) Public or private entities that collect information regarding suicide and suicide prevention may provide suicide data reports to commission staff the executive commissioner designates to receive those reports.
Added by Acts 2023, 88th Leg., R.S., Ch. 769 (H.B. 4611), Sec. 1.01, eff. April 1, 2025.
